Billy Crawford Biography
Billy Crawford, a Filipino-American former child actor turned international singer and dancer, has made a successful name in France and other parts of Continental Europe. He also made his mark in some Asian countries.

Billy Joe, as he was known in his home country, was first discovered singing at a bowling alley in the Philippines at age four. His career took off as the youngest regular performer in the defunct afternoon variety show That’s Entertainment. When his family moved to the United States, he joined and won a Dallas talent show and from there on slowly built his music career through his self-titled debut album released in 1999.

He has been singing and touring with ‘N Sync, 98 Degrees and Monica, and co-starred alongside actor John Lithgow on the album "Ogden Nash and The Christmas That Almost Wasn't" which benefited the National Theatre of the Deaf. He also sang the remix version of the theme song to Pokémon: The First Movie. In spite of Billboard Magazine’s statement that Billy’s debut album is "highly original" and that he was "overwhelmingly talented", he struggled and was unable to penetrate the US market in a huge way.

He penetrated the European entertainment with his album Trackin’ which was a certified platinum and reached the top of the sales and club charts in various European countries like France, Holland, Belgium, Switzerland and Germany. His next album Ride also reached platinum status in the French market and gold status in Switzerland. In 2003, he was awarded the “International Male Artist of the Year” defeating competition with the likes of Will Smith, Eminem and Robbie Williams at the NRJ music awards in Cannes, France. The award was voted for by the public in the nine European countries and Billy won by a very large margin.

Aside from being a total performer with his hiphop moves and singing voice, he also writes his own songs and has been writing and producing songs for other artists. His song entitled Beautiful Night was recently bought by Britney Spears, which she promised to use on her next album. He is also a drummer and a percussionist and admits that he loves rhythm whether it is slow or fast.

He also appeared in a number of movies and television dramas in the Philippines before he moved to US at age 12, one of which landed him the Best Child Actor from a Philippine award-giving body equivalent to the Oscars. He even expanded his acting credits internationally with the original but not the theater-released version of the movie Dominion: Prequel to the Exorcist.

Recently, he came back to the Philippines for a new dance reality show M.O.V.E, a search for Billy Crawford’s next Filipino backup dancers which recently premiered at a national television network. He will be dancing with the six winners on his first Philippine major concert, and his next album entitled Status will be released on the latter part of 2007.
